| Obituary |
6 Jul 1967 |
Schenectady, New York [9] |
- Mrs. Florence Bileski Mabey, 96, of 25B Old Hickory Dr., Albany, a former resident of Schenectady, died Monday at Albany Memorial Hospital after a long illness.
She is survived by a brother, George Bileski of Fredonia, and several nieces and nephews.
The funeral service will be held at the DeMarco-Stone Funeral Home, 1605 Helderberg Ave., at 2 p.m. tomorrow. The Rev. Frederick Rogers, pastor of the Scotia Baptist Church, will officiate. Burial will be in the Baptist Cemetery, .Scotia. The funeral home will be open after 7 tonight
